Abstract

In this paper, the authors present a reconstruction algorithm for positron emission tomography that minimizes a weighted least-squares (WLS) objective function. The weights are based on the covariance matrix of the model error and depend on the unknown parameters. The algorithm guarantees nonnegative estimates, and in simulation studies it converged faster and had significantly better resolution and contrast than the ML-EM algorithm. Although simulations suggest that the proposed algorithm is globally convergent, a proof of convergence has not been found yet. Nevertheless, the authors are able to show that it produces estimates that decrease the objective function monotonically with increasing iterations.
